1<testcase> 2<info> 3<keywords> 4HTTPS 5HTTP GET 6PEM certificate 7</keywords> 8</info> 9 10# 11# Server-side 12<reply> 13</reply> 14 15# 16# Client-side 17<client> 18<features> 19SSL 20SSLpinning 21</features> 22<server> 23https Server-localhost-sv.pem 24</server> 25 <name> 26HTTPS wrong DER pinnedpubkey but right CN 27 </name> 28 <command> 29--cacert %SRCDIR/certs/EdelCurlRoot-ca.crt --pinnedpubkey %SRCDIR/certs/Server-localhost-sv.der https://localhost:%HTTPSPORT/2035 30</command> 31# Ensure that we're running on localhost because we're checking the host name 32<precheck> 33perl -e "print 'Test requires default test server host' if ( '%HOSTIP' ne '127.0.0.1' );" 34</precheck> 35</client> 36 37# 38# Verify data after the test has been "shot" 39<verify> 40<errorcode> 4190 42</errorcode> 43</verify> 44</testcase> 45